oddiy jarayonlarni dasturlash

DOC 10 стр. 923,5 КБ Бесплатная загрузка

Предварительный просмотр (5 стр.)

Прокрутите вниз 👇
1 / 10
qarshi muhandislik – iqtisodiyot instituti axborot texnologiyalari kafedrasi axborot texnologiyalari fanidan laboratoriya mashg’ulotlarini bajarish bo’yicha tarqatma material laboratoriya ishi № 3 mavzu: oddiy jarayonlarni dasturlash. ishning maqsadi: oddiy jarayonli chiziqli algoritmlar va ular ustida amalllar bajarish ko’nikmalarini oshirish. dasturini tuzish. nazariy qism: kiritish, chiqarish operatorlari, matematik funksiyalar. matematik funksiyalar c++ dasturlash tilida kutubxonasida joylashgan bo’lib, ular quyidagicha yoziladi: № matematik ko’rinishi c++ dagi ko’rinishi izoh trigonometrik funksiyalar 1 sin x sin(x) x radianga teng bo’lgan burchak sinusini qaytaradi 2 cos x cos(x) x radianga teng bo’lgan burchak kosinusini qaytaradi 3 tg x tan(x) x radianga teng bo’lgan burchak tangensini qaytaradi 4 ctg x 1/tan(x) x radianga teng bo’lgan burchak kotangensini qaytaradi 5 sec x sinh(x) x radianga teng bo’lgan burchak giperbolik sinusini qaytaradi 6 cosec x cosh(x) x radianga teng bo’lgan burchak giperbolik kosinusini qaytaradi teskari trigonometrik funksiyalar 1 arcsin x asin(x) [-1;1] chegarada berilgan x ning arksinusini qaytaradi 2 …
2 / 10
a uni haqiqiy ko’rinishda qaytaradi 3 a ni b ga bo’lgandagi qoldiq a%b butun a sonini butun b soniga bo’lgandagi qoldiqni butun ko’rinishda qaytaradi. 4 a/b bo’linmaning butun qismi a/b butun a sonini butun b soniga bo’lgandagi bo’linmaning butun qismini qaytaradi 5 c= gipotenuza hypot(a,b) to’g’ri burchakli uchburchakning katetlari bo’yicha gipotenuzani hisoblab natijaga qaytaradi c++ dasturlash muhitida ishlashga misollar. 1 – misol. 1 –dastur: 2 – misol. ikkita a va b sonini yig’indisini hisoblovchi dastur: topshiriq: quyida berilgan chiziqli algoritmlarning dasturini tuzing. ; . bu yerda x=1.27, y=0.4.yechimini aniqlikda chiqaring. natija: a=0.011 va b=0.227 topshiriqni bajarish tartibi: berilgan masala uchun algoritm. yuqorida berilgan masalani hisoblash uchun birinchi navbatda uni matematik ko’rinishdan c++ dasturlash muhiti o’girish lozim. ; . c++ muhitidagi ko’rinishi: a=pow(sin(((x-y*y)+tan(x))/((x-y*y)+exp(3.7))),2 )*sqrt(1+pow(log10(fabs(x-y*y)),2)); b=cos(a*x)*pow(a*(x-y*y),1.0/3)/(0.00001*(a*x-4)+exp(a)); asosiy dastur matni: berilgan misol ishlanish natijalari tahlili. 1. #include – kutubxonalarni qo’shish direktivasi; 2. - kiritish chiqarish kutubxonasi; 3. - matematik funksiyalar berilgan kutubxona; 4. …
3 / 10
urlash tilida dasturini tuzing. № variantlar № kirish chiqish 1 1 x=3 y=-1.4 a=0.20 b=0.99 2 x=-1.2 y=2 a=0.56 b=-11.45 2 1 x=2 y=3.1 a=0.534 b=5.447 2 x=3 y=4.5 a=0.230 b=12.659 3 ; 1 x=1 y=-2.1 a=-0.28 b=1.30 2 x=1 y=2.6 a=2.39 b=1.70 4 1 x=2 y=1.2 a=1.68 b=0.115 2 x=4 y=6.2 a=6.450 b=0.003 5 ; 1 x=1.6 y=-6.2 a=1.011 b=0.721 2 x=2 y=5.2 a=-0.250 b=11.082 6 1 x=4 y=3.4 a=1.891 b=0.290 2 x=3 y=6.3 a=1.646 b=0.289 7 ; 1 x=4.5 y=3.4 a=2.934 b=5.227 2 x=2.6 y=3.4 a=2.967 b=1.708 8 1 x=5 y=-3 a=0.11 b=4.68 2 x=5 y=1.2 a=0.23 b=8.64 9 ; 1 x=0.2 y=4 a=637.316 b=1.825 2 x=0.5 y=2.6 a=5454.451 b=3.649 10 ; ; 1 x=-2.3 y=4.5 a=6.065 b=-4.804 2 x=-0.5 y=2.4 a=6.279 b=3.904 11 1 x=1.5 y=-2.3 a=-355.97 b=-47.95 2 x=1.5 y=-2.4 a=-397.45 b=-53.05 12 ; ; 1 x=3 y=1.24 a=-0.447 b=-404.240 2 x=5 y=1.6 a=-0.073 b=-251.282 13 …
4 / 10
or hisoblanadi? 7. ma’lumotlarnig chiqarish oqimi qaysi operator hisoblanadi? foydalanilgan adabiyotlar. 1. c++ tilida programmalash asoslari, sh. f. madrahimov, s. m. gaynazarov, toshkent – 2009. 2. c/c++ tilida masalalar va topshiriqlar, yusupov r. a., mirzanova sh, iskandarova s. n., samarqand – 2013. 3. cplusplus.com nachalo double a,b,x,y >>x>>y a=pow(sin(((x-y*y)+tan(x))/((x-y*y)+exp(3.7))),2)*sqrt(1+pow(log10(fabs(x-y*y)),2))�b=cos(a*x)*pow(a*(x-y*y),1.0/3)/(0.00001*(a*x-4)+exp(a)) cout.precision(3) >void") return 0 konets _1152091268.unknown inx logigx e = 2.7182818284590452354 ™ = 3.14159265358979323846 #include ©) cadev-cppiinclude\floc... = =) 28 #include jello world z using namespace std; aint main(){ cout >void") ; return 0; t cadev-cpp\include\floor... | = using namespace std; q int main() { int a,b; cin>>a>>b; cout >void") ; return 0; } #include using namespace std; int main() { double a,b,x,yi cin>>x>>y; fe pow (sin ( (ox y¥y) tian bx) ) / (be vty) toxp 3.7) )) 2) anat (ipow (log l.0 (abst ge yy) ) -2)) 2 bécos (a*x) *pow (a* (x-y*y) , 1.0/3) / (0.00001* (a*x-4) texp …
5 / 10
t erm + 0,64" 5 cos (22 xy’ 1g pa” 2+ sinx — ee e# + (14 xy?) int (xty)+lel te 7 a8.6+lxl¢e?)2 a arcta ay +1z1fe7_ tele? 16.7-a?+leos* (xp) sin? et)" ty? 414107f x a tia lp in aothd- vad eg? +1+a)+1x—81 3 2 3 2 3 ) 5 ( 5 lg 7 sin 3 - + + = x y x z 12 ) 2 ( ) 2 cos( 2 2 2 4 - + - - + - + = x x xy tg x x xy z x 2 , 104 ) sin 4 2 ( 5 2 2 3 | sin 4 2 | 3 + + + - + = + + - v u tg e z u v u u 7 8 7 3 2 2 7 8 7 3 5 3 ) 1 ( 7 ) 1 ( ) 1 ( …

Хотите читать дальше?

Скачайте все 10 страниц бесплатно через Telegram.

Скачать полный файл

О "oddiy jarayonlarni dasturlash"

qarshi muhandislik – iqtisodiyot instituti axborot texnologiyalari kafedrasi axborot texnologiyalari fanidan laboratoriya mashg’ulotlarini bajarish bo’yicha tarqatma material laboratoriya ishi № 3 mavzu: oddiy jarayonlarni dasturlash. ishning maqsadi: oddiy jarayonli chiziqli algoritmlar va ular ustida amalllar bajarish ko’nikmalarini oshirish. dasturini tuzish. nazariy qism: kiritish, chiqarish operatorlari, matematik funksiyalar. matematik funksiyalar c++ dasturlash tilida kutubxonasida joylashgan bo’lib, ular quyidagicha yoziladi: № matematik ko’rinishi c++ dagi ko’rinishi izoh trigonometrik funksiyalar 1 sin x sin(x) x radianga teng bo’lgan burchak sinusini qaytaradi 2 cos x cos(x) x radianga teng bo’lgan burchak kosinusini qaytaradi 3 tg x tan(x) x radianga teng bo’lgan burchak tangen...

Этот файл содержит 10 стр. в формате DOC (923,5 КБ). Чтобы скачать "oddiy jarayonlarni dasturlash", нажмите кнопку Telegram слева.

Теги: oddiy jarayonlarni dasturlash DOC 10 стр. Бесплатная загрузка Telegram